bicycle a light vehicle with two wheels, one behind the other. You make the wheels turn by pushing on pedals.
blush to become red in the face because of shame or embarrassment.
cloth material made by weaving.
diver a person who works under water, using special clothing and equipment for breathing.
dusty full of or covered with dust.
dye a substance that is used to give color to cloth, hair, or other materials.
exact having no mistakes; correct.
fool A person who has poor sense or judgment.
limb one of the large branches of a tree.
matter all substances of the universe that can be seen, touched, or measured.
pond a small body of still water.
round shaped like a ball or circle.
suck to pull into the mouth by using the tongue and lips.
ticket a small piece of paper that shows that you have paid for something.
wilderness a region in its natural state where there are things like trees and wild animals, but no people living there.
